It’s not entirely overblown to say that Malcolm McLaren helped usher in at least two movements that shook the earth to its core. His stewardship of the Sex Pistols is of course the stuff of legend, but McLaren’s gift to culture also lie in Duck Rock, the electro/hip-hop hybrid LP he issued under his own name some 40 years ago. Inspired by his trips around the world as a culture scientist of sorts, Duck Rock marries polyrhythms learned from Parisian Burundi drummers, early beat-matching from The Bronx and folk music from the Appalachians and Africa alike to form the unique sort of unexpected melting pot that should never work, but totally does.

An inspiration for artists of all stripes since its release, this special reissue from The state51 Conspiracy in conjunction with the McLaren estate adds plenty of previously unseen or heard material as well, as was Malcolm’s original intention.
